.. _glossary: ======== 用語集 ======== :revision-up-to: 11321 (1.1) .. glossary:: field :term:`model` 内のアトリビュートです。通常、一つのフィールドが一つ のデータベースカラムに対応しています。 :doc:`/topics/db/models` を参照してください。 generic view ビューを開発するときによくあるロジックやパターンを抽象化・一般化 して実装した、高水準の :term:`ビュー` 関数です。 :doc:`/ref/generic-views` を参照してください。 model モデル (Model) は、アプリケーションのデータを保存します。 :doc:`/topics/db/models` を参照してください。 MTV .. "Model-template-view"; a software pattern, similar in style to MVC, but a better description of the way Django does things. ソフトウェアパターンの「モデル・テンプレート・ビュー (Model-template-view)」の略で、 MVC スタイルに似ていますが Django のやり 方をより良く表現しています。 .. See :ref:`the FAQ entry `. :ref:`関連 FAQ エントリ` も参照してください。 MVC ソフトウェアパターンの「 `モデル・ビュー・コントローラ`__ (Model-view-controller)」の略です。 Django は :ref:`ある程度 MVC 的です ` 。 __ http://ja.wikipedia.org/wiki/Model_View_Controller project Python のパッケージ、すなわちコードの入ったディレクトリです。プロジェ クトには、一つの Django インスタンスを動かすために必要な全ての情報、 たとえばデータベースの設定、 Django 固有のオプション、アプリケーショ ン固有の設定などが収められています。 property .. Also known as "managed attributes", and a feature of Python since version 2.2. This is a neat way to implement attributes whose usage resembles attribute access, but whose implementation uses method calls. Python バージョン 2.2 から導入された機能で、「マネージドアトリビュー ト (managed attribute)」ともいいます。これはアトリビュートそっくりに アクセスできるのに実はメソッド呼び出しで実装されているアトリビュートを 実装する上品な方法です。 :func:`property` を参照してください。 queryset データベースから取り出した一連のレコード行を表現するオブジェクトで す。 :doc:`/topics/db/queries` を参照してください。 slug 英文字と数字、アンダースコア、ハイフンだけからなる短いラベル文字列 です。 URL の中で使われます。例えば、以下の URL : .. parsed-literal:: https://www.djangoproject.com/weblog/2008/apr/12/**spring**/ の中で、最後の部分 (``spring``) がスラグです。 template ドキュメントのデータと表現を分離するためのテキストです。テンプレー トを使えば、データの表現方法を抽象化して、データ自体から切り離せま す。 :doc:`/topics/templates` を参照してください。 view ページのレンダリングを実行する関数です。 クエリセット :term:`queryset` を参照してください。 スラグ :term:`slug` を参照してください。 テンプレート :term:`template` を参照してください。 汎用ビュー :term:`generic view` を参照してください。 ビュー :term:`view` を参照してください。 フィールド :term:`field` を参照してください。 プロジェクト :term:`project` を参照してください。 プロパティ :term:`property` を参照してください。 モデル :term:`model` を参照してください。